Understanding the Role of a Window Specialist
A window specialist is an experienced specialist who focuses on the installation, repair, and maintenance of windows. Their proficiency covers a large range of services, including:

Window Installation: From selecting the right type of windows to the actual installation process, a window specialist ensures that windows fit completely and work effectively.

Window Repair: They can detect problems such as drafts, leaks, and broken glass and suggest suitable repair methods.

Window Maintenance: Regular upkeep is important for the durability of windows. A window specialist can provide services to keep windows in top condition.

Assessment: They can encourage house owners on the very best kinds of windows for their particular needs, considering factors such as insulation, soundproofing, and security.

Choosing the right window specialist is crucial for the success of your project. Here are some vital aspects to think about:

Experience and Qualifications: Look for a specialist with adequate experience in window installation and repair, ensuring they can handle numerous kinds of windows.

Licensing and Insurance: Ensure that the specialist is certified and guaranteed. This secures you from prospective liability in case of mishaps or damages.

Referrals and Reviews: Check online reviews and demand references from past customers to gauge the quality of work and customer complete satisfaction.

Portfolio: A reliable window specialist must have a portfolio showcasing previous jobs. This will provide you a sense of their style and capabilities.

Quotes and Estimates: Obtain multiple quotes to compare prices. A transparent price quote will help avoid surprise costs later.

Guarantee and Service Agreements: Inquire about service warranties for both items and services. This makes sure that you are covered in case of future issues.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)What types of windows do specialists normally work with?
Window specialists normally work with numerous types of windows, including double-hung windows, casement windows, moving windows, bay windows, and custom-made designs. They can advise on the very best choice based on your requirements.
How long does window installation normally take?
The time it requires to set up windows differs based on the type and variety of windows being installed. Typically, installation can take anywhere from a few hours to a couple of days.
Can I hire a window specialist for repairs just?
Yes! Numerous window specialists use repair services. If you have existing windows that require attention, you can hire them particularly for repairs without a total installation.
Are energy-efficient windows worth the financial investment?
Yes, energy-efficient windows typically pay for themselves in time through lower utility costs. They offer much better insulation and can substantially enhance your home's comfort.
How can I preserve my windows?
Regular maintenance can consist of cleaning the glass, checking seals, looking for drafts, and oiling moving parts. A window specialist can offer a maintenance schedule tailored for your windows.
